Materials and Techniques Used
Roof repair in Norman involves identifying damaged shingles, flashing, or underlayment and replacing them with weather-resistant materials. Asphalt shingles, such as GAF Timberline or Owens Corning Duration, are commonly used. Techniques include sealing leaks with roofing cement, reattaching loose shingles with nails, and installing synthetic underlayment for added protection against wind-driven rain.
Unique Challenges in Norman
Norman’s frequent severe weather, including high winds and hail, increases the risk of roof damage. Contractors often prioritize wind-resistant shingles and secure fastening methods. Older homes with original roofs may need more extensive repairs due to aging materials. Local contractors are familiar with Norman’s housing stock, often working on gable and hip roofs common in the area.
Signs You Need Roof Repair
Visible signs like missing or cracked shingles, water stains on ceilings, or granules in gutters indicate roof issues. A good contractor inspects for loose flashing, damaged underlayment, and improper ventilation. They also check for soft spots on the roof deck and assess the overall condition to determine if repairs or partial replacement are necessary.

Roof Repair questions, answered.
How can I tell if hail damaged my roof?
Hail damage appears as dents or bruises on shingles, often with missing granules. Look for circular cracks or exposed underlayment. A professional inspection is recommended, as some damage may not be visible from the ground.
Can I repair my roof myself?
While minor repairs like replacing a few shingles are possible, roofing work requires expertise and safety precautions. Improper repairs can lead to leaks or void warranties. Hiring a licensed contractor ensures proper techniques and materials are used.
How long does roof repair take?
Most roof repairs in Norman take a day or two, depending on the extent of damage and weather conditions. Complex repairs or permit requirements may extend the timeline. Contractors aim to minimize disruption and complete work efficiently.
